Without a scale on a map, viewers cannot tell how much area on Earth is represented on the map.

A mathematical process for transferring locations from a globe to a flat map is a projection.

If the scale of a map is 1:100,000, then 1 centimeter on the map represents 1 kilometer on Earth's surface.
